What is the Flame Test for Metallic Ions Lab?
The Flame Test for Metallic Ions Lab is a crucial experiment designed to introduce students to the world of metallic ions and their unique properties. This educational experiment plays a significant role in demonstrating how different metallic ions emit distinct colors when heated in a flame. Each ion corresponds to specific wavelengths of light, revealing important scientific principles such as energy and wavelength.
Students will learn to observe and analyze the varying colors produced by metallic ions, deepening their understanding of chemical properties and reactions.
